PURPOSE

The Automation Account Manager is responsible for representing SMC in all business activities associated with new, current, and distributor account development. This position also has the responsibility to create and develop new business, new relationships to increase market share and obtain annual growth.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ES

  • Retains and profitably grows sales through proactive management of medium to large size OEM accounts
  • Meet or exceed annual growth expectations on a consistent basis
  • Presents all of SMC's capabilities, services, and products to current and prospective target customers
  • Serves as the primary contact for assigned customers and is responsible for customer growth
  • Represents the voice of the customer's needs and goals within the organization
  • Leads all aspects of the sales process, calling upon others to assist in solution development
  • Own and manage customer relationship
  • Develop and execute detailed customer action plans and forecasting as required
  • Maintains / creates very strong and deep-rooted relationships with key decision makers within designated strategic target accounts; recognized and respected by customer's top management team within top-rated accounts
  • Effectively utilize SMC tools and resources to ensure organizational consistency and efficiency
  • Complete market reports as new and relevant information becomes available
  • Manage SMC assets appropriately and be able to successfully calculate ROI using the RINGI process
  • Have passed all training required by SMC
  • Be competent in all SMC sales philosophy, strategies, and tactics
  • Use and accurately maintain CRM : sales calls, projects, opportunities, contacts, lead, success reports, to align customer data regionally, and globally as necessary
  • Successfully complete other duties as prescribed by the Branch Manager / Sales Manager
  • Collaborate with internal teams to develop tailored strategies aligned with client and company goals
  • Monitor project timelines, deliverables, and milestones to ensure timely and successful deployment of customer initiatives

PHYSICAL DEMANDS / WORK ENVIRONMENT

  • Customer- facing position; with the majority of time spent at customer sites
  • Potential travel with some extended stay away from home
  • Physically capable of lifting SMC products and displays up to 50 lbs.
  • M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S

  • Bachelor's degree in Business , Marketing, Engineering or related technical field, or equivalent experience.
  • Proven sales experience with SMC or equivalent industrial automation sales experience.
  • Extensive knowledge of industrial automation applications .
  • Demonstrated track record of meeting and exceeding sales or performance targets.
  • High level communication, negotiation, problem-solving, and leadership skills.
  • Proficient in CRM and the use of computers and ability to learn new programs and tools as required .
